LARRY DAVID WHEELER

“WHEELS”

Larry David Wheeler, age 89, died on Thursday, December 10, 2020. He was born on November 25, 1931 in Middletown, Ohio to Clarence and Opal Wheeler.

Dave was a graduate of Hamilton High School and furthered his education at Wilmington College. After college, he joined the Naval Reserves, where his duties included manning the larger than life 50- caliber machine gun. While serving his country, Dave married Marilyn Joan Kolstedt. Dave’s professional career started as a math teacher at Fairfield Jr. High School. He retired from Lockland Jr. High.

His passion included anything involving a ball. As a talented baseball player, Dave earned the name “Wheels” and a tryout with the Cincinnati Reds. “You have speed and natural instincts on the field, you have a great eye for the ball, but you are too short,” he was told. Life went on and from the late fifties through the mid-seventies, baseball switched to fast pitch softball. His team won back-to back state championships with Dave named MVP. In 1986 he was inducted into the USA Softball of Ohio Hall of Fame. Dave later became a handball player, winning multiple doubles titles throughout the mid eighties. Many of his trophies and plaques remain on display. In his retirement years, Wheels loved playing golf at Potters golf club in Hamilton. After golf, Dave would play pitch with his friends and reminisce about his foggy hole in one.

Dave was preceded in death by his parents and his wife, Marilyn. He is survived by three children, Connie (Ralph) Minnick, Vickie Wheeler, and Robert Wheeler; four grandchildren, Kara (Michael) Olding, Leah (Bryan) Dobek, Kylie Martin and Jessica Wheeler; five great-grandchildren, Gavin, Gabryel and Gracelyn Olding and Sienna and Paxton Dobek. He is also survived by, two sisters, June Wheeler Conlin and Barbara (Larry) Hinkel.
